So... Let's speak perfs !

My specs just under the FTX Customer signature

the scene tweak configured to level 1 (cars, people...)

UT2 : 80% traffic - REX 4096 textures activated - screen in 1920 X 1050 - AA and anystropique activated - ENB activated - Mesh 1 M - Texture 7cm - autogen extremly dense / normal - water 2x low

Flying with the ultralight Air Creation defeault FSX ( i flown inside with an old world champion some years ago - just wonderfull ! )

On ground and runway : virtual cockpit = 10/12 fps - wing view and unzoomed 0.60 = 12/13 fps

Flying over the scene : virtual cockpit = 13/18 fps - wing view and unzommed 0.60 = 15/21 fps (depends of the direction, YMML isn't far...)

This is for numbers but what about the feelings ?

Smooth, beautifull, so real... And this feeling in increased with the AI traffic flying just a bit mn far with YMML. A very nice show, i've passed some time just watching at it...

I had to stop and wait sometimes for the textures to be loaded to be able to capture it, but please don't take it as an example...

My specs are low, i must adapt my flights to what and how i want to shoot some pictures. No freeze during this capture session, so please don't take numbers as the only answer...

The results in flight are really good to me and i'm really happy to flight over this historical airport. Details and textures are incredible (the highway with the car traffic.... arrrrhh !), i repeat myself, this airport feels real to me ! Many thanks ORBX :)
